Middle Sister
  • Location: Canmore
  • Activity: Scrambling
  • Height: 2,769 m (9,085 ft)
  • Elevation Gain: 1,500 m (4,922 ft)
  • Distance: 16.5 km / Round Trip (10.2 mi)
  • Avg Steepness: 10.3°
  • Estimated Time: 6-9 hrs
  • Technicality: Intermediate
  • Fitness Level: Hard

Anybody who hiked this mountain tells me, it is tedious walk. And it was. Creek walk is always tedious and yet makes foot tired because creek washes away trail and these rounded rocks make walking hard.
